Question
Aman and Rohit invested Rs. 1500 and Rs. 2000 in a venture.
After 8 months, Suresh joined with Rs. ‘x’. If Aman’s share from total profit of Rs. 900 is Rs. 225, calculate ‘x’.Solution
ATQ,
Investment ratio = 1500 : 2000 : x
Profit share = (1500 × 12) : (2000 × 12) : (x × 4)= 18000 : 24000 : 4x= 3 : 4 : x/6000
Now,
[3 / (3 + 4 + x/6000)] = 225 / 900
=> 7 + x/6000 = 12
=> x/6000 = 5
=> x = 30,000
So, the value of ‘x’ is Rs.30,000
